A263604 Number of (2+1)X(n+1) arrays of permutations of 0..n*3+2 filled by rows with each element moved a city block distance of 0 or 2, and rows and columns in increasing lexicographic order. 1
8, 144, 1687, 13455, 105222, 747253, 4989566, 31815696, 196013762, 1173794801, 6879522980, 39647344852, 225498976846, 1269417494533, 7089353635990, 39349093751221, 217373402514233, 1196483044612241, 6567697656267061 (list; graph; refs; listen; history; text; internal format)
